Dirona is a 2000 Bayliner 4087 moored in Seattle, WA.  The name is derived from Dirona Albolineata, or the Alabaster Nudibranch, an invertebrate indigenous to the Puget Sound we often see when scuba diving.  Margaux Marine Graphics created a wonderful picture of a Dirona on our flybridge (this was taken in the Broughtons in the winter with a light dusting of snow).  We are Jennifer and James Hamilton.
